Page cover

Help Desk: How to Download System Mechanic Bought Already and Activate Setup in Your Device

Have you recently purchased System Mechanic and are now wondering how to get it running on your device? If so, you're not alone. Many users often look for help with “Download System Mechanic Bought Already” instructions, particularly when dealing with the technical setup process. If you’re stuck and don’t know where to begin, this help desk guide has been written specifically for you. Whether it’s your first time using the software or you’ve used it before and are reinstalling, this article will show you how to successfully complete the process after you “Download System Mechanic Bought Already.” Let’s walk through everything step by step so that your investment turns into action and results. You’ve taken the right step by choosing to “Download System Mechanic Bought Already”—now let’s activate and optimize it.

What is System Mechanic and Why Use It?

System Mechanic, developed by iolo Technologies, is one of the leading tools in PC optimization. It is designed to restore speed, repair issues, enhance performance, and secure your system from potential threats. Whether your PC is sluggish, cluttered, or crashing frequently, System Mechanic helps correct these problems through:

  • Hard drive clean-up

  • Registry repair

  • Startup program optimization

  • Internet speed enhancements

  • Malware removal (Pro and Ultimate Defense versions)

If you’ve taken the plunge to “Download System Mechanic Bought Already,” you're clearly serious about keeping your device running smoothly. Now let’s move to the process of getting everything up and running.

Step 1: Locate Your Purchase Information

When you purchase System Mechanic, you should receive an email containing:

  • A download link

  • Your activation key

  • Order confirmation details

It’s important to keep this email safe. You’ll need it for both downloading and activating the software. If you can’t find the email, check your spam or junk folders. The subject line often includes “Your System Mechanic Purchase Confirmation” or something similar.

If you still can’t locate it, contact iolo’s customer support with your purchase email and they’ll assist you in retrieving your activation credentials.

Step 2: Secure the Official Download

To begin the installation process, head to the official iolo website. Do not use any third-party sites to download the software, as doing so may expose your system to risks such as malware or outdated versions.

Here’s how to access your download:

  1. Click on “My Account” or go directly to the login page.

  2. Enter the email and password you used during your purchase.

  3. Once logged in, look for your purchased version (System Mechanic, System Mechanic Pro, or Ultimate Defense).

  4. Click the “Download” button to obtain the installer.

By following this method, you ensure you’re downloading the most up-to-date version available.

Step 3: Run the Installer

Once you have the installer downloaded (usually a file called system-mechanic.exe), follow these instructions:

  1. Open your “Downloads” folder or wherever the installer was saved.

  2. Double-click the file to begin installation.

  3. Click “Yes” when prompted by Windows User Account Control to allow the installer to run.

  4. Follow the on-screen instructions, accepting the license agreement and choosing a preferred install location.

  5. Click “Install” and wait for the process to complete.

Installation may take several minutes depending on your device’s performance. Once done, System Mechanic will prompt you to launch the application.

Step 4: Activate the Software

This step is crucial in turning your download into a fully functional product. After launching System Mechanic, the program will ask you to enter your activation key.

To activate:

  1. Click on the “Activate Now” or “Enter License Key” button, usually on the main dashboard.

  2. Type in or paste your activation key exactly as shown in your purchase email.

  3. Click “Activate.”

System Mechanic will verify the key online. Once approved, all premium features will unlock, confirming your successful transition from just “Download System Mechanic Bought Already” to fully activated and ready for optimization.

Step 5: Run a Comprehensive System Scan

System Mechanic provides immediate value through its initial scan feature. This scan looks for:

  • Junk files

  • Registry errors

  • Bloatware

  • Startup slowdowns

  • Security vulnerabilities

To start the scan:

  1. From the main dashboard, click “Analyze Now.”

  2. Let the scan run. It may take several minutes depending on the condition of your system.

  3. Review the list of detected issues.

  4. Click “Repair All” to allow System Mechanic to fix the problems.

You may notice an immediate boost in performance following this first repair.

Step 6: Customize the Optimization Settings

Once your PC is cleaned up and optimized, it’s time to customize System Mechanic so that it continues to serve your needs without frequent manual intervention.

Important settings to review:

  • ActiveCare: Automatically scans and repairs your system while idle.

  • Startup Optimizer: Allows you to manage what loads when your PC starts.

  • NetBooster: Optimizes your internet settings for faster browsing.

  • DriveAccelerator: A defragmentation tool for traditional hard drives.

  • Privacy Shield: Manages settings to protect personal data.

To access these tools, navigate through the side menu in the main window and enable or disable as per your preferences.

Step 7: Schedule Automatic Maintenance

System Mechanic excels when used regularly. Set up scheduled scans and clean-ups to make sure your computer stays healthy long-term.

How to schedule maintenance:

  1. Click on “ActiveCare” settings in the dashboard.

  2. Choose the tasks you want to run automatically—like junk file removal, registry cleanup, and internet optimization.

  3. Set preferred times, such as during idle hours or once per week.

This hands-off maintenance will ensure optimal performance without requiring daily attention from you.

Step 8: Reinstallation and Transfer to Another Device

If you're changing computers or have reset your existing device, you can reinstall System Mechanic using your same activation key.

Steps:

  1. Visit the iolo website and log in to your account.

  2. Re-download the software.

  3. Install and enter your activation key again to reactivate.

System Mechanic’s license usually supports a specific number of devices, so ensure you're within that limit.

Troubleshooting Common Problems

If you face issues during or after installation, here’s how to resolve them:

  • Invalid Activation Key: Make sure you're entering the correct characters. Keys are case-sensitive.

  • Download Not Starting: Disable any active firewall or antivirus software temporarily and retry.

  • Software Crashing: Ensure you’ve installed the latest version. Uninstall and reinstall if needed.

Contact iolo support with your order number if problems persist.

Maintain Your Subscription

Most System Mechanic purchases include a subscription period—often one year. It’s a good idea to set reminders for when your subscription is due for renewal.

To check your status:

  1. Open System Mechanic.

  2. Navigate to “Help” > “About” or “Subscription Info.”

  3. View the remaining time and renewal options.

Renewing on time ensures uninterrupted access to updates and real-time features.

Conclusion

Completing the process of “Download System Mechanic Bought Already” doesn’t have to be a technical headache. This step-by-step help desk guide has covered every detail—from finding your activation key and downloading the software, to full setup and advanced optimization.

By following these instructions, you’ll not only install System Mechanic correctly but also unlock its full potential for boosting your PC’s performance. From active protection and automated maintenance to deep system cleaning and privacy controls, you now have access to one of the most effective optimization tools on the market.

Last updated